Transaction e784ba4ef296e360addeb00cad97ed0ce1b18a04b6a69ccf641d34ce45bf7389
1 Input
1 Output
-
e784ba4ef296e360addeb00cad97ed0ce1b18a04b6a69ccf641d34ce45bf7389:0
- value
- 390114
- script pubkey
- OP_0 OP_PUSHBYTES_20 86598b4aeae0956a51fbf4e9bee8feb3b950a60c
- address
- bc1qsevckjh2uz2k550m7n5ma687kwu4pfsvwu6lha